Abstract

Birds have a wide range of habitats and are found in water and terrestrial areas, one of which is the mangrove area. The Setapuk Mangrove area has potential tourist attractions that can be developed, such as hearing birds chirping. The Setapuk Mangrove area has just been rehabilitated and has become an ecotourism area which has the potential to be used to improve the community's economy and preserve the environment. The aim of this research is to determine the diversity of birds in the Setapuk Singkawang Mangrove Area, West Kalimantan. This research was carried out from October to November 2023. Bird diversity research was carried out in 2 locations, namely mangrove locations and ponds using the Concentration Count method. Each location creates 3 points with a point size of 100 m. The results of this research found 14 species in the Setapuk mangrove area. The largest number of individuals in the morning mangrove location was C. leschenaultia (Great Sand Plover). In the afternoon mangroves that are often found are G. alba (White Sea Tern). In the pond locations in the morning and evening, the most numerous individuals were O. ruficeps (Cinenen Gray). The highest diversity is found in pond locations with a value of 1.67 while in mangrove locations it is 1.60. The Dominance Index at the pond location is 0.23 and the mangrove has a value of 0.26, and the Evenness Index value for the pond location is 0.70 and the mangrove location is 0.67.
